KL Rahul on the brink of smashing Babar Azam's record

Speed News Desk | Updated on: 3 August 2019, 13:57 IST

Indian batsmam KL Rahul is all set to break a record, when team India will go face to face with the Caribbean team in the first game of the three T20Is in Lauderhill, Florida this evening.

KL Rahul, who is viewed as one of the finest batsman in the shortest format of the game is 121 runs short of becoming the seventh Indian to reach 1000 runs in T20 internationals.


If KL Rahul happens to score 121 runs in Saturday’s match against the West Indies, he will be attaining this hight in just 25 innings and will surpass Pakistan’s Babar Azam’s record of 26 innings.

Indian captain Virat Kohli had accomplished the feat in 27 innings.

Reaching the three digit mark in T20 cricket is considered to be quite difficult but the Indian opener has shown in the past that he can go past the three figures mark is the shortest format of the game, as he scored two centuries in T20I, beside smashing a ton in the Indian Premier League (IPL).

Furthermore, KL Rahul had also smashed a hundred against the West Indies at the same venue.
